AC coupling the Enphase IQ8 microinverters with a generator and no
batteries is a supported setup with their System Controller 2 or 3G. The
"Sunlight Only Backup" system in this configuration starts the generator
automatically during a grid outage, but generator power will only be used
if the loads exceed the PV inverter combined output. This is intended to
reduce fuel burn, presumably, and start up large loads. I'm not sure how
they deal with large loads dropping off, but the IQ8 responsiveness to load
changes is supposed to be lightning fast, so I assume they have that all
figured out. There are sizing ratio limits.

We have never installed a system like this (without batteries), and I can't
imagine a scenario where I think it would be worthwhile in a residential
setting unless there is a consistently moderate to high load during
daylight hours. I just don't think the reduction of fuel burn would be
substantial enough to justify the expense and complexity of the System
Controller. Standby generators often run near idle anyway around here
except when air conditioners cycle on and off. With pool pumps being so
efficient, and often left out of backup load panels anyway, there are not
many consistent loads in a house in a grid-outage scenario that would
benefit the homeowner by reducing fuel consumption substantially.
Unfortunately, it's hard to find ideal fuel burn figures for many
generators to do proper estimates.

So a question aside from "what happens" if you AC couple a generator with
PV is whether it's even worth it.

> Wrenches
> Without batteries uou do not want to do this, l have tested small
> generators to excite larger solar inverters to run constant loads but if
> the inverters out power the loads then the smoke comes out so not advisable
> But hey thats just a guy that has been in the business for many years.
